Inside Mac Games has posted a new review of Iceberg Interactive's Nuclear Dawn. The game offers a mix of first person shooter and real time strategy gameplay. Playing either as one of four unique soldier classes, or taking the role of commander, gamers battle for control of a war-torn post-apocalyptic world. There are six different maps to choose from, and each one is expertly crafted, well balanced and just plain fun to fight on. All of them are urban or cityscapes of some kind, but each map is so different from the other that it's not repetitive. You have the sand-ridden Oasis or the snow covered Silo to the sprawling destroyed Downtown. Good use of additional assets such as destroyed buildings, vehicles, rubble, bodies, trees and more give that little bit of flair to each map which just makes it feel complete and not empty. Most fights are close quarters but some feature longer, wider spaces ideal for sniping or more measured fights. Check out the full review at the link below.
